Overview

Career Palace is used here to examine ways of taking responsibility, organizing work, contributing publicly, navigating authority, and developing a vocational role. The page identifies the required chart evidence, demonstrates one bounded application, contrasts it with a common overreach, and preserves school and timing limits. Use current skills, labor conditions, contracts, and qualified career advice for consequential work decisions.

Chart Evidence and Conditions

Apply the Career Palace evidence through this reproducible method: Start by locating the exact Career Palace record. Copy the layer, palace or target identity, branch or index, resident evidence, transformations, and relevant relations before writing an interpretation. Then write one present-tense question that can be checked against lived context. Keep contradictory chart evidence visible and state what additional fact would change the reading.

The source boundary for Career Palace determines what may be claimed: Deterministic evidence is limited to calculated fields, recorded relationships, layer identifiers, and versioned rules. Interpretive language is a working frame, not a verified event or fixed trait.
